<jats:title>Abstract</jats:title> <jats:p>Invasive species are often portrayed as one of the top threats to global biodiversity, but the common narrative of native versus alien oversimplifies a subject that is scientifically complex and politically fraught. Drawing on interviews with experts, scientific literature, historical research, case studies from around the world, and the personal stories of people working on the front lines of the so-called war on invasive species, this book explores controversies within invasion biology, trade-offs, ethical dilemmas, and the ways in which humans’ approach to unwanted plants and animals reveals our deeper anxieties about nature and belonging. At stake are not only ecosystems and economies but also our relationship with the natural world.</jats:p>
